About the Event

Join us for an interactive author talk with NYU Associate Professor of Psychology and author of Jerks at Work: Toxic Coworkers and What to Do About Them Tessa West. Throughout the discussion, Tessa will identify the types of jerks you're likely to encounter in the workplace—from overbearing bosses to irritating colleagues—and provide a strategic and ethical game plan for breaking free from these difficult people. This practical and humorous conversation will be moderated by Columbia Business School Professor Mabel Abraham.     

About Tessa West

Tessa West is an Associate Professor of Psychology at New York University, where she is a leading expert on interpersonal interaction and communication. She has published over 60 articles in the field of psychology’s most prestigious journals, and has received multiple grants, including from the National Science Foundation and the National Institutes of Health. She is the recipient of the Theoretical Innovation Prize from the Society for Personality and Social Psychology. She writes regularly about her research in the Wall Street Journal
